Woods Memorial Presbyterian Church
Church
Photo: Woodschurch,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Woods Memorial Presbyterian Church, formerly known as the Severna Park Presbyterian Church, was established in 1912 in Severna Park, Maryland. With more than 1,200 members, it is the largest congregation in the Baltimore Presbytery. Woods Memorial Presbyterian Church is situated 2½ miles northwest of Chesapeake Academy.

Winchester-on-the-Severn
Hamlet
Winchester-on-the-Severn is a populated place located in Anne Arundel County, Maryland, United States. Winchester-on-the-Severn is tied with Washington-on-the-Brazos, Texas, at 21 letters for the title of longest hyphenated placename in the United States appearing in the US Geological Survey's Geographic Names Information System.
